Core Viewpoint - The semiconductor equipment market in Japan is projected to grow significantly, with sales expected to reach 5.59 trillion yen in 2025, marking a 14% increase and surpassing the 5 trillion yen threshold for the first time, driven by strong demand from AI and storage sectors [2][25]. Group 1: Semiconductor Equipment Market Growth - Japan's semiconductor equipment market holds a global market share of approximately 30%, indicating robust growth and reflecting the vitality of the global semiconductor equipment industry [2][25]. - The growth is primarily fueled by two key drivers: the explosion of AI chip demand and the recovery of the storage supercycle [4][25]. Group 2: AI Chip Demand - The rapid development of AI technology serves as a core engine for growth, with AI chips requiring advanced manufacturing processes such as 3nm and 2nm nodes, leading to increased demand for sophisticated semiconductor equipment [5][6]. - Major players like TSMC, Intel, and Samsung are engaged in intense competition around advanced nodes, translating into a rigid demand for high-end semiconductor equipment [6][9]. Group 3: Financial Performance of Equipment Manufacturers - ASML reported a net sales increase to €9.72 billion in Q4 2025, with logic orders reaching €5.8 billion, reflecting seasonal demand fluctuations due to chip process upgrades [7][8]. - Lam Research achieved a record revenue of $20.6 billion in 2025, a 27% year-over-year increase, driven by strong market demand and a gross margin of 49.9%, the highest since its merger in 2012 [9][11]. - KLA's revenue for Q2 FY2026 reached $3.3 billion, exceeding market expectations, supported by the strong demand for inspection equipment driven by AI chip production [21][24]. Group 4: Storage Supercycle - The storage chip industry is experiencing a supercycle characterized by explosive demand and deep technological changes, driven by AI servers' need for HBM, advanced DRAM, and NAND flash [25][26]. - The shift in order structure indicates that storage orders now account for 56% of ASML's new orders, surpassing logic orders for the first time, highlighting storage's role as a core driver of equipment demand [25][26]. Group 5: Capital Expenditure Trends - Major semiconductor manufacturers are significantly increasing their capital expenditures, with TSMC planning to invest $52-56 billion in 2026, focusing on advanced processes and packaging capacity [33][34]. - Micron and SK Hynix are also ramping up their capital expenditures, with Micron increasing its 2026 spending to $20 billion, reflecting a strong focus on HBM and advanced DRAM production [35][36]. Group 6: Future Outlook - The semiconductor equipment market is expected to maintain high growth rates, with projections indicating that the current supercycle will last until at least 2027, driven by AI and storage technology advancements [27][41]. - ASML's CEO has reiterated a long-term vision of achieving annual revenues of €44-60 billion by 2030, supported by sustained demand for AI-driven semiconductor solutions [43][51].

Analysts Lift Price Targets on Lam Research Corporation (LRCX ) Following Strong Quarter Results
Yahoo Finance· 2026-02-01 17:54
Core Insights - Lam Research Corporation (NASDAQ:LRCX) is recognized as one of the 12 most profitable NASDAQ stocks to buy currently, reporting strong quarterly results that exceeded estimates [1] Financial Performance - For the quarter ending December 2025, Lam Research reported revenue of $5.34 billion, surpassing Wall Street's expectations of $5.26 billion [2] - Adjusted earnings were reported at $1.27 per share, beating estimates by 10 cents [2] - Following the earnings announcement, LRCX shares increased by 3.2% in extended trading [2] Future Projections - The company forecasts revenue of $5.7 billion for the quarter ending in March, with a range of plus or minus $300 million, compared to estimates of $5.34 billion [3] - Projected net income per diluted share is expected to be between $1.25 and $1.45, exceeding analysts' forecast of $1.20 per share [3] Analyst Sentiment - Following the earnings call, several research firms, including Morgan Stanley, Goldman Sachs, and Citigroup, raised their price targets for LRCX [4] - Based on the recommendations of 26 analysts, LRCX is rated as a Strong Buy with a one-year average share price target of $284.18, indicating a potential upside of 15% as of January 30 [4] Market Context - Lam Research provides wafer fabrication equipment and services to the global semiconductor industry, with the stock already up 36% year-to-date in 2026 [5]
